Fairfax VA (SPX) Nov 19, 2021 CGI has been selected by the General Services Administration (GSA)...

CGI has been selected by the General Services Administration for the multi-award ASTRO Indefinite-Delivery/Indefinite-Quantity contract.

This 10-year award provides CGI the opportunity to compete for task orders with an unlimited ceiling value to research, develop, support, maintain and operate manned, unmanned and optionally manne platforms and robotics, such as satellites, launch vehicles and related services.

GSA developed the ASTRO master contract primarily to help the U.S. Department of Defense streamline the acquisition process for the military's combatant commands.

The master contract opens acquisition to all federal agencies through FEDSIM, a provider of assisted acquisition services for federal agencies, to obtain manned and unmanned platforms and services for the next 10 years, with no maximum dollar ceiling.
